The track is already installed. A few spotlight heads are already on it. Now you want to add another head—maybe a different size, wattage, beam, or even a different series.
The practical question for a spot light on track run is not what a track light is. It is whether that new head can join the existing ones without creating a mechanical, electrical or control mismatch.
Two spotlight heads can look as if they fit the same track and still be incompatible.
TL;DR: Different spotlight heads can share one track when they belong to the same track system and their adapter, electrical and control interfaces match. After those interfaces match, size, wattage, beam and appearance can differ within system load limits.

Quick Answer: Can You Mix Different Spotlight Heads on One Track?
Yes, different spotlight heads can share one track—but only when they are designed for the same track system and their mechanical, electrical and control interfaces are compatible.
What can usually differ:
- housing size
- wattage
- Strahlwinkel
- aiming style
- output level
- fixture appearance
What must not be assumed to differ:
- track / adapter interface
- supply requirements
- contact arrangement
- circuit configuration
- control interface
| Überprüfen | Can it differ? |
|---|---|
| Spotlight body size | Usually yes |
| Wattzahl | Often yes, within system load limits |
| Strahlwinkel | Ja |
| Aiming angle | Ja |
| Schienenadapter | Must match the track system |
| Electrical input | Must be compatible |
| Control system | Must be compatible |
Mix the lighting functions only after the connection system matches.

🧭 1. Step 1 — Identify the Track System You Already Have
Start with the track you already have—not with a catalogue of new heads.
Find:
- track manufacturer / model
- track series
- conductor / circuit configuration
- rated voltage
- control type
- existing spotlight-head adapter
- existing head label / datasheet
If the track is already installed and the model label is hard to see, check:
- the existing head adapter
- track cross-section / opening
- contact positions
- circuit selector if present
- original purchase file / shop drawing
Check the track first. Then choose the head.

🔌 2. Step 2 — Check the Adapter and Mechanical Fit
This is the heart of spotlight track compatibility.
Fitting into the opening is not the same as being compatible.
Überprüfen:
- adapter shape
- track profile
- latch / retention method
- contact position
- mechanical engagement
- head weight / support suitability
Two adapters can look almost the same and still differ in contact layout or retention geometry. Do not judge by product photos, approximate size, or “it looks the same.”
Compare the exact track and adapter specification.

⚡ 3. Step 3 — Check Electrical Compatibility
Mechanical fit comes first. Electrical compatibility comes next.
Überprüfen:
- input voltage
- track circuit configuration
- head driver input
- rated current / system load
- phase / circuit selection if applicable
- total number and load of heads already installed
Can different wattage spotlight heads mix?
Different wattages do not automatically prevent mixing.
What matters is whether each head suits that track system, whether the whole run stays inside the allowed load, and whether the supply and protection design still match.
Do not assume every head on one track must share the same wattage.

🎛️ 4. Step 4 — Check the Control System
A head that lights is not automatically a head that controls correctly.
Identify whether the head is:
- ON/OFF
- TRIAC
- DALI
- 0–10V / 1–10V
- Casambi / ZigBee / RF or other wireless control
- another project control method
Then ask whether the existing track has the matching power, signal and control architecture.
A head may mount and still only switch on, refuse addressing, sit outside the original control group, dim differently, or fail to work as specified.
Do not treat mechanical fit as control compatibility.
On XHLUX track architectures used in published product families, wire counts follow published 2-wire, 3-wire, 4-wire Und 6-wire layouts. A 6-wire layout may carry extra signal conductors for matching control schemes. Wireless control cannot be judged from conductor count alone.

🔦 5. Step 5 — Decide What You Actually Want to Mix
Once the system interfaces match, track spotlight head types can differ for a reason.
Projects often mix on purpose:
- compact heads + larger-output heads
- narrow beam + wider beam
- different wattages
- different aiming ranges
- fixed optical beam + zoomable optical system
The goal is not to mix for its own sake. Different targets need different light.
Mannequins, shelves, a feature wall, a display table and artwork can each need a different output or beam on the same run of track-mounted accent lighting.
That is why one track may carry more than one head style after the interfaces match.

📐 6. Step 6 — Check Beam and Aiming Separately
Adjustable track spot beam angle language mixes two ideas that must stay separate.
Adjustable head
The head can rotate, tilt or aim. That is direction control.
Adjustable beam angle
The optic can change beam spread—for example a zoom optic. That is beam-width control.
An adjustable track head does not automatically have an adjustable beam angle.
After the interfaces match, heads on the same track can intentionally use different beams—such as 15° Spot, 24° Medium, 38° Flood or 60° Wide Flood—when each target needs a different coverage.

🧪 7. Step 7 — Test One Head Before Ordering the Full Batch
Especially on older tracks, mixed brands, finished installs, complex controls, replacement heads or large orders, do not order a full batch from a PDF alone.
Check one sample for:
- adapter insert and secure engagement
- correct contact engagement
- normal light-up
- correct circuit selection
- dimming / control behaviour
- no abnormal flicker
- full rotate / tilt range
- clearance from ceiling and track accessories
- real beam and output on the target
One checked sample is more useful than assuming two similar-looking systems are compatible.

⚠️ Compatibility Traps — What Usually Goes Wrong?
Same brand does not always mean same system
One manufacturer can publish more than one track family.
Same-looking adapter does not prove compatibility
Close appearance does not replace the exact specification.
Mechanical fit does not prove electrical compatibility
Inserting is not permission to energise.
Power compatibility does not prove control compatibility
Lighting up is not the same as correct dimming, addressing or grouping.
Mixing heads without checking total load
Each head can be acceptable while the whole run still overloads the system.
Confusing adjustable aiming with adjustable beam
Direction control is not zoom control.

📋 Final Checklist — Before Mixing Spotlight Heads on One Track
- Identify the exact track system
- Check the adapter and latch interface
- Check electrical compatibility
- Check control / dimming compatibility
- Check total system load
- Check each head’s intended beam and output
- Distinguish aiming adjustment from beam-angle adjustment
- Test one sample head first
- Only then finalize the mixed-head schedule
